I notice in the list of updates for 1.2 that Area to Render: Selected is now possible.

If anyone has used this, does this act like the subset of scene in Mental Ray? What I mean is does it render an object and cut out all unselected objects while still being able to receive GI and other contributions from the surrounding objects?

From what I've read, no, this is a rendertime version of the Isolate Selection option in the viewport, so no GI, reflections etc. The functionality you mean was meant to be added at a later point I think.
